Leslie Boosey's general correspondence files for 1938, involving or relating to individuals or organisations with names beginning with letters A- or B-.
Leslie Boosey's general correspondence files for the year 1938. Unlike the files MS Mus. 1813/2/1/197-210, these files represent Leslie Boosey's complete alphabet of correspondents for this year.
